Summary: Skip password authorization if user is already logged in
Description:
Based on the appropriate module from FreeBSD project source tree, pam_alreadyloggedin is a PAM module which allows you to skip authorization stuff (like password entering, etc.), if you are already logged in on the another console. See using example in /etc/pam.d/login.sso file.
